Output 342986f528603adaf05052ad2db1cef952626ebdb7a7fe47eb7557a018a19c37:0

value
4910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e309cdd7f6160e56552ad79659b4f73b7038e59 OP_EQUAL
address
3Eer7TTuVFCHRyFsh4sUPJMSRCdzWq8qbC
transaction
342986f528603adaf05052ad2db1cef952626ebdb7a7fe47eb7557a018a19c37
confirmations
309255
spent
true